David Lloyd Clubs has opened a new £11 million health and wellness facility in Rugby, Warwickshire, creating approximately 80 new local jobs. The premium club, located on the Rugby Western Relief Road, aims to provide comprehensive fitness, spa, and racquet sports amenities to the growing community.
The development represents a significant investment in the region's leisure infrastructure. It features extensive facilities, including multiple swimming pools, a state-of-the-art gym, and dedicated spa areas, catering to a wide range of wellness and fitness activities.

About David Lloyd Leisure Group
Founded in 1982, David Lloyd Leisure is a prominent health, sport, and leisure group in Europe. The company operates 133 clubs, with 103 in the UK and an additional 30 across mainland Europe. The group's expansion into Rugby is part of its ongoing strategy to establish premium facilities in key regional locations.
Extensive Facilities for Fitness and Relaxation
The Rugby club is designed to offer a comprehensive and high-quality experience. The facilities are spread across a significant area, providing ample space for a variety of activities catering to individuals and families alike.
Central to the offering is the advanced gym, which is equipped with over 100 stations. It features the latest fitness technology, including a wide range of cardio and strength training equipment, ensuring members have access to modern workout tools.
Group Exercise and Specialist Studios
A key component of the club is its focus on group fitness. There are four dedicated studios, each tailored to different types of exercise classes:
- High Energy Studio: For fast-paced, intensive workouts.
- Mind & Body Studio: A calm space for classes like yoga and Pilates.
- Cyclone Studio: A specialized studio for high-intensity group cycling.
- Blaisze Studio: A purpose-built studio for a new high-intensity interval training (HIIT) class.
This diverse range of studios allows the club to offer a packed timetable of classes, accommodating different fitness levels and preferences.
Facility at a Glance
The new club includes a 25-meter indoor swimming pool and a 20-meter heated outdoor pool. The spa facilities feature a hydro-pool, sauna, steam room, and heated relaxation beds, providing a dedicated area for recovery and well-being.
Racquet Sports and Family Amenities
Staying true to the brand's heritage, the Rugby club places a strong emphasis on racquet sports. The facility includes three indoor Padel courts, a rapidly growing sport that combines elements of tennis and squash. This is complemented by five outdoor tennis courts, catering to both casual players and serious enthusiasts.

Designed for the Whole Family
The club is structured to be a family-friendly environment. A dedicated DL Kids area provides activities and classes for children, allowing parents to use the club's facilities. The schedule is designed so that children's activities often run parallel to adult fitness classes.
This family-centric model is a core part of the David Lloyd brand, aiming to integrate health and fitness into the daily lives of all family members.
More Than a Gym: A Lifestyle Hub
Beyond the fitness and sports facilities, the club incorporates spaces for work and socialising. A dedicated business hub provides a quiet area for members who need to work remotely, complete with high-speed Wi-Fi and charging points.
The Clubroom serves as the social heart of the facility. It functions as a café, bar, and restaurant, offering a menu that ranges from healthy snacks to full meals. This space is designed for members to relax, socialise, or have a meal with family after a workout.
The outdoor patio area, adjacent to the outdoor pool, provides an additional social space during warmer months, further enhancing the club's role as a leisure destination.
